Symptoms of a broken lock
If you're locked out of your vehicle the first thing to do is examine the door lock to see if it has a broken mechanism. It could be due to dirt or grime accumulation. You can remove this dirt or grime with either a q-tip, or a damp cotton swabs that are inserted into the keyhole. You could also spray silicone or graphite to help lubricate your lock. Be cautious not to apply too much oil to the door lock as it could get into other parts of the vehicle and cause damage to the latch.
Depending on the lock type, you may have to disassemble the interior door panel to gain access to the lock assembly. If you're confident enough, you may be capable of opening the door by removing the set screws through the door's interior panel. If you are not confident doing this, it is recommended to call an auto locksmith.
A damaged door lock for cars is typically the result of an unfastened connection between two components of the door lock. The latch, handle, the internal lock switch, post and handle. A damaged connection could render the door lock impossible to unlock. A replacement component will be required if one or more of these components has been damaged or worn out.
Another common reason for a door lock that isn't working properly is the possibility of a blown fuse. The fuse is normally located in the fuse box, which is usually behind the glove box. If you can't access the fuse box on your own, seek the help of an expert to determine and fix the problem. Then, they can replace the fuse and your door lock with power will function normally again.
Broken connections can cause the car door lock to be stuck closed or locked. You must identify the issue to determine the correct solution. Broken connections could stop your car from unlocking , and can cause it to stop working.
Use a lubricant
Repairing the door lock of your car is a complex business. It is essential to use a quality lubricant for your hinges and locks to ensure their longevity and performance. It helps to prevent wear and rust and also stops the hinges from sticking. Depending on the type of lubricant you are using, it could be required to change the lubricant every the.
A car door's lubricant locks should be made of a synthetic material. Although the majority of lubricants are oil-based there are also silicone and graphite options. Both of these types are water and chemical resistant. PTFE lubricants also have superior water resistance. They also have a self-cleaning feature which means they don't draw dirt or rust. A reputable store should sell high-quality lubricants that are suitable for car doors.
White lithium grease is a second kind of lubricant. This kind of grease is much thicker than conventional grease and is resistant to water, which can cause rust and corrosion. White lithium grease sticks to metal parts and is indestructible to water. It is particularly effective for metal-to-metal joints. This grease can be used on hinges, latches and engine hoods to ensure smooth operation.
If the lubricant fails to work, you should check the linkage. It could be dry and the cylinder has a lack of lubricant. If this is the case, use a white lithium grease spray from an auto parts store. You don't have to use the entire container. Spray small areas of the latch and lock to determine whether it enhances performance.
A good lubricant that can be used to repair door locks for cars is free of smell and leaves no trace on the car's surface. However, it should not be left on the lock for too long. After lubricating, you must cover the lock with a high-quality anti-rust solution. This solution is best applied using a graphite spray and the process is similar to the one used for lubricant. If you don't have a graphite spray you can apply the lubricant of silicone instead. The latter will prevent the lock from freezing, or the lock from jamming.
For stubborn locks for locks that are difficult to break, you can use an oil made from synthetic material called Syncolon powder (PTFE). This kind of lubricant is available in an aerosol container and forms a thin layer inside the lock. The lubricant quickly dries and doesn't attract dust. Certain lock lubricants are made from a proprietary blend between base oils and solvents. These lubricants are extremely effective in fixing locks that are very old.
Repair cost
The cost of car door lock repair depends on the issue and the kind of replacement component that is required. You can employ a locksmith fix it yourself or call one. However, the cost may be higher than you expect. Repair costs can be more expensive than the cost of a new lock.
Repairing a car's door lock could be as simple as $30 or as costly as $700. The cost of the door lock assembly varies from 70 to $150. You can either replace the parts yourself or bring them to a repair shop. Here are some suggestions to fix your door lock.
Before you pick the right option be sure to know the type of car it is. Certain models of cars are susceptible to issues with the cylinders for door locks. This could cause the door to not latch properly, rendering it inoperable. This can lead to high cost of replacement parts.
Repairing a car door automobile Door lock repair lock can be costly because you will need to replace the mechanism and cylinder. These parts are expensive and are often replaced if they don't function properly. The cost of replacing a door lock depends on many factors, including wear and tear, and the kind of lock mechanism. The cost of replacing a door lock increases when you own a high-mileage car.
A door lock repair could cost between $50 to $200. The repair might be necessary when the latch has frozen, is stuck or does not latch properly. It could also be damaged after an accident or break-in. In some instances the door locks could require replacement completely.
The most expensive part of the door lock is the actuator. A damaged actuator can result in a malfunction in the power-locking system. In this case, the door lock could accidentally open. In some cases it is safer to manually lock the door to prevent it from opening. This is not only efficient, but also safer to lock the door manually.
